    What to do if there is a lack of appropriate resistance during training on Zipro Fitness Equipment?
    • Q
      qclarkAug 16, 2025
      If you experience a lack of appropriate resistance during training, it might be caused by an incorrectly connected resistance adjustment cable. Connect the cable correctly as per the assembly manual. Other possible causes are a loose drive belt, increased distance between the flywheel and the magnets, or a damaged voltage regulator, which require contacting the manufacturer’s service or customer service.

    Why does my Zipro Fitness Equipment rock to the sides?
    • R
      Ronald KelleyAug 22, 2025
      Your Zipro Fitness Equipment might rock to the sides because it is placed on an uneven surface, or there is an object disrupting the balance under the base of the device. Place the device on an even surface and remove any objects that upset the balance. Another cause may be that the bases have not been assembled correctly or the caps on the base have not been installed and leveled correctly. Make sure to assemble the bases correctly and level the caps on the rear base.

    How to reduce noise during use of Zipro Rook Fitness Equipment?
    • A
      Amanda SmithAug 26, 2025
      If you are experiencing excessive noise during use, it may be due to incorrectly tightened elements, in which case you should contact the manufacturer’s service. A slight humming noise may be heard during operation due to the inertial movement of the flywheel caused by the nature of the structure; this does not affect the operation of the device. Any possible humming noises heard when rotating the pedals backwards occur for technical reasons and have no negative consequences.

    What does error E-7 mean on Zipro Rook and how to fix it?
    • J
      Jessica DurhamSep 3, 2025
      Error E-7 indicates that the cables connecting the console to the bike have become disconnected or are not connected properly. To solve this, disconnect the power source, then disconnect the cables. Reattach the cables and power source. If the error occurs again, repeat the process.

    What does error E-1 mean on Zipro Rook and how can I resolve it?
    • J
      johnguzmanSep 6, 2025
      Error E-1 means the device receives no input while measuring the user's body fat. Keep both hands on the pulse sensors during the measurement.

    What does error E-4 mean on Zipro Rook and how to resolve it?
    • J
      Jonathan WilsonSep 9, 2025
      Error E-4 indicates that the numerical scale was exceeded when reporting the age, height, or weight of a user. When entering user data, provide data that fit the scale.
